What is a Microwave Oven with Hob?

A microwave oven with a hob is a flexible cooking area home appliance that integrates a microwave oven with a cooking hob, normally gas or electrical. This style offers the functionality of reheating and cooking food in the microwave while also allowing conventional stovetop cooking, making it perfect for small kitchen areas, homes, and anybody aiming to optimize performance.

Benefits of a Microwave Oven with Hob

  1. Space Efficiency

    • Suitable for compact kitchens or houses where counter area is at a premium. Fitting 2 appliances into one unit minimizes clutter.
  2. Increased Functionality

    • The combination of microwave and hob provides versatility, enabling users to prepare a variety of dishes utilizing either method or both concurrently.
  3. Time-Saving

    • Users can prepare meals quicker by using the microwave for fast reheating while cooking on the hob. This is especially beneficial for hectic families or individuals.
  4. Energy Conservation

    • A microwave usually utilizes less energy than a standard oven. By integrating a hob, users can make more energy-efficient options when cooking.
  5. Boosted Cooking Techniques

    • The ability to use the microwave and hob together enables for varied cooking methods, such as sautéing vegetables on the hob while quickly steaming rice in the microwave.

Maintenance Tips

Preserving a microwave with hob is important for durability and optimal efficiency. Here are some necessary upkeep pointers:

  1. Regular Cleaning

    • Clean down the microwave and hob area after each use to prevent accumulation of food particles.
  2. Inspect Seals

    • Examine the microwave door seals and hob burners often for any indications of wear or damage.
  3. Expert Servicing

    • Set up regular inspections with a certified technician to make sure both the microwave and hob are functioning efficiently.
  4. Avoid Overloading

    • Do not overload the microwave, as it can prevent its efficiency and cause uneven cooking.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)

1. Can I utilize the microwave and hob concurrently?

Yes, many designs enable synchronised use of both the microwave and hob, increasing cooking effectiveness.

2. How do I clean the microwave with hob effectively?

Use a mixture of vinegar and water or an industrial cleaner ideal for both microwave interiors and hob surface areas. Constantly follow the manufacturer's cleaning standards.

3. Is it safe to set up a microwave and hob in the exact same system?

When set up correctly and following safety policies, it is safe to have a microwave and hob in one system. Be sure to describe the installation handbook.

4. What type of cookware can I use on the hob?

The type of cookware will depend on whether your hob is electric or gas. Usually, it's best to use flat-bottomed and heat-resistant pots and pans.

5. Can I change my old microwave with a microwave oven with hob?

Absolutely! Consider the measurements and power specs of the brand-new model to ensure it fits into your existing kitchen setup.
